Description

NVIDIA is looking for an exceptional VLSI CAD Engineer to join their CAD/EDA/HPC team. You will build and scale the compute infrastructure that powers NVIDIA's next-generation silicon, focusing on job scheduler environments, cloud compute integration, CAD toolchains, and automation frameworks.

Key Responsibilities:

  • Develop and maintain the compute infrastructure for NVIDIA's next-generation silicon design.
  • Manage job scheduler environments, CAD toolchains, automation frameworks, and operational workflows.
  • Integrate and operate hybrid cloud environments across AWS, Azure, GCP, or OCI.
  • Troubleshoot CAD/EDA software and infrastructure performance issues, benchmark workloads, and improve tool and compute efficiency.
  • Automate tasks using Python, Perl, Bash, or Tcl for job scheduling, monitoring, and capacity reporting.
  • Operate large-scale Linux compute farms using LSF and/or Slurm.

Requirements:

  • B.E./B.Tech or M.Tech/M.S. in Computer Science, Electronics Engineering, or a related field.
  • 3+ years of experience in VLSI CAD infrastructure, EDA compute environments, HPC system administration, or SRE roles.
  • Strong Linux/Unix administration skills and experience with LSF and/or Slurm.
  • Proficiency in at least one scripting language, preferably Python.
  • Knowledge of cloud platforms such as GCP, OCI, AWS, or Azure.
  • Understanding of CAD/EDA flows like synthesis, P&R, simulation, DRC/LVS.

Preferred Qualifications:

  • Exposure to Linux performance engineering, Docker/Kubernetes, infrastructure as code, distributed file systems, and observability stacks.
